Maintenance and Cleaning

Proper maintenance and regular cleaning are essential for ensuring the longevity and functionality of your sliding shower doors. Look for doors with easy-to-clean features, such as treated glass surfaces that repel water and prevent soap scum buildup. Regularly wipe down the door and tracks, and avoid using abrasive cleaners that can damage the door’s finish.
